Meaning of "corresponds to an increase"

Corresponds to an increase means that there is a direct relationship or connection between something and an upward change or growth. It suggests that as one thing changes or increases, another thing also changes or increases in a corresponding manner. This phrase is commonly used to describe the relationship between two variables or factors where an increase in one factor leads to an increase in another factor
